Single Nucleotide Polymorphisms, Structural Variants, and Short Tandem Repeats Capture Distinct Signals of Adaptive Divergence in the Atlantic Puffin.
Genome biology and evolution - 2 Sept 2025
Kersten Oliver, Star Bastiaan, Anker-Nilssen Tycho, Strøm Hallvard, Jakobsen Kjetill S, Boessenkool Sanne
Abstract excerpt
The Arctic has been the scene for (re)colonization, diversification, and adaptation of boreal and Arctic fauna. As anthropogenic warming of the Arctic environment increases the extinction risk for peripheral populations, understanding patterns of local adaptation is imperative. The Atlantic puffin (Fratercula arctica) comprises multiple genetically and morphologically distinct populations with an Arctic-boreal...
